If you dream of log cabins and spending your days in the mountains, Great Smoky Lodge in Gatlinburg, Tennessee is the luxurious location you didn’t know you needed. Recently rebuilt to an exceptional standard, Great Smoky Lodge packs plenty of amenities in its 4,500 square feet. On top of that, it offers spectacular views of Mount LeConte from its three rear decks and overlooks Gatlinburg from its front porch and balcony. Because it sleeps up to 20 people, you can invite friends and family along. Plus, bring your four-legged family members, the three-story lodge is pet-friendly! There's even an electric car charger in the parking area!

Let’s start our tour of Great Smoky Lodge with the bedrooms—all seven of them. Six of which include a log-frame king-size bed, the seventh has queen-size bunk beds, making it ideal for the kids. The wood-planked walls, cozy quilts and classic cabin decor epitomize mountain charm, but when you prop yourself up on the plush pillows to watch a premium-cable movie on the HDTV or surf the web via the free Wi-Fi, you’ll feel as if you’re in a five-star hotel. The two bedrooms on the top floor offer an additional amenity: doors that open directly onto the balcony. Start your day watching the sunrise above the mountains and end your evening with a moonlit nightcap. Three other bedrooms have en-suite bathrooms, though given that the lodge has five full bathrooms and two half-bathrooms in all, you won’t have to line up in the hallway for your turn to take a shower.

Two more people can sleep in the loft’s sitting area, and another two in the downstairs game room. Each has a leather sofa that opens into a bed. The kids will probably beg to be allowed to sleep in either space. The upstairs sitting area serves as a game room, with a foosball table and two-person arcade table, along with a large flat-screen TV. The downstairs game room offers even more entertainment options. When you’re not shooting pool, you can do battle at one of the two arcades or the air-hockey table. The wet bar, complete with a microwave, can be stocked with all the drinks and snacks needed to keep the games going all night long! Then settle back on the sofa to watch the big game on the 55-inch HDTV or sit at the pub-style table for a game of cards.

If two gaming areas aren’t enough, Great Smoky Lodge has a home theater room as well. Its nine cinema-style seats let you watch a movie or a game on the oversize flat-screen TV in the utmost comfort. The chairs are so comfortable, you might want to hang out in the room even when you’re not watching TV.

Perhaps the best spot for hanging out, though, is in the deck’s hot tubs. Great Smoky Lodge has two so everyone can relish the massaging jets of steamy water after a day on the go. If you soak during the day, you’ll have a front-row view of Mount LeConte, at night you can gaze up at the canopy of stars. Then again, you needn’t be in a hot tub to savor the views, the decks have plenty of rockers and chairs.

The view is splendid from the great room as well, thanks to the wealth of oversized windows. When you’re not admiring the scenery from the luxe leather couches and recliner, you can watch TV while basking in the glow of the electric fireplace. In addition to the living area, the great room encompasses the dining area. With a pair of seven-foot-long tables and a breakfast bar, the room can accommodate the whole gang at once. Just as important, the kitchen has everything you need to host a crowd, including two stainless-steel refrigerators, two oven/stoves, two microwaves and two dishwashers.

    Perfect for a large group with stunning views!We had a great stay with our group of 14—there was plenty of space for everyone to spread out and relax. The mountain views were absolutely incredible, and we really appreciated the thoughtfulness of having multiples of everything—two hot tubs, extra appliances, and a fully stocked kitchen that made cooking for a crowd easy.The cabin was well laid out and accommodating, and everything worked as promised except for the arcade game on the 3rd floor (not a big deal since the kids weren’t upstairs much anyway).A couple things to note: we didn’t realize how close the neighboring cabins were. It would’ve been nice to have some kind of privacy screen on the side decks since we could see and hear the neighbors clearly. Also, a broom on each deck would’ve been helpful for knocking down spider webs in the morning.One area for improvement: communication with the property management was slow. It often took hours—or even a full day or more—to hear back, so having a more direct way to reach someone while on-site would’ve made the experience smoother.Overall, this cabin was beautiful, well-equipped, and a great fit for our group. We’d absolutely recommend it!
